REALLY cute little restaurant for lunch (no breakfast or dinner), with some incredibly tasty food. Make sure to check if they have something before getting your heart (or stomach) set on it, but their food is REALLY good.

Kid-friendliness: They have a fenced area set aside with toys and a play rug for kids - fantastic!

We have supported this small town local business since they’ve opened, understanding we pay a bit more to help support fresh and local. The past several times we have been, it seems prices continue to be rough, and most things we try to order they are out of. Today, I purchased a burger, fries and a fountain drink to go. The total was $20.88. That is absolutely insane. The lady just looked at me when I questioned the cost. I told her that was crazy. No explanation. And once we got home, realized the burger was burnt. We have finally decided not to continue our business or support here. Hope things get better so that they can continue to stay in business.

The building is beautiful, and very comfortable. I had the meatloaf special, which was phenomenal. The quality of beef was definitely noticeable. I also usually don't bother eating fries since most restaurants phone them in, but the ones here were fantastic. If you're in Atmore, this place is definitely worth a stop.
